  14. We will be arriving in Dunedin on the Diamond Princess on Christmas Day 2015. We have a question about the Taeiri train tours. Want to know whether the Princess train is different than local tour company train? If so is there a difference in the accommodations on the train?

    As it is Christmas Day will the trains run and will anything in Dunedin be open that day? Thanks in advance for your help.

    I don't think they run on Christmas day and the shops will be shut too. But the train is the same if you book through the ship or book private. The only difference is if you book through the ship the train meets you at the port and you get a box lunch. If you go private they take you by bus to catch the train and you buy your own lunch on the train. We used Good Company Tours and they were wonderful and so much cheaper than the ship. We were a family of 3 and we did the train trip bought morning tea, lunch and afternoon tea and had 2 hour city & beach tour for less than it would of cost us to buy 1 train ticket through the ship.   16. Has anyone tried chefs table on radiance specifically ideally or another radiance class ship? What's the atmosphere like room wise? If anyone as eaten on radiance lately was was served? Thanks.

    We did it on the Radiance and it was great. We had a wonderful group of 14 people with great food and wine. It started at 6.30pm and didn't end until after 11pm. Most of us may have started out as strangers but by end of the night we were all friends.It was just so much fun:D

  17. I just want to emphasize that children are not supposed to get demoted to the level of their earned points. They are supposed to keep the level that their parents had on the child's 18th birthday. Any apparent demotion is supposed to be because Royal missed unlinking the child after their 18th birthday, and the child gained a level they should not have had. The demotion has nothing to do with the child's point level, or lack thereof.
